I would just like to say a huge thank you to everyone of you who have signed Oliver’s petition, I am so grateful. As a family we are in deep shock that Oliver’s life was taken through sheer ignorance of his very mild autism. Oliver was so full of life. He was a registered athlete training to be a Paralympian and played for England development football squad. Our lives will never be the same again. Oliver spent most of his life part of the ballet world. He was the little brother getting dragged around the ballet classes, competitions, auditions and finally seeing his sister at the Bolshoi. Ballet was just normal for him which is why I’m so grateful to all of you for signing his petition https://petition.parliament.uk/petitions/221033
